Laura Sanko Launches Entertaining New UFC Show on Kick

UFC analyst Laura Sanko has expanded her broadcasting portfolio with an exciting new venture. She recently announced her new livestream show on Kick.com with Merab Dvalishvili as her first guest.

“NEW SHOW ALERT. Tomorrow (4/8 @ 4pm pst / 7pm est) we are kicking off a new livestream show on kick.com …I’ll be hosting a 1 hour sesh with the champ @merab.dvalishvili on the @ufc Kick channel … Don’t miss it! Come say hi in the chat”

Sanko has steadily climbed the UFC broadcasting ladder since transitioning from fighter to analyst. She made history last year by becoming the first female commentator for modern UFC events. Her knowledge, charisma, and interview skills have made her one of the promotion’s most valuable media personalities. This new show format allows Sanko to showcase her talents in a more casual, interactive setting.

Merab Dvalishvili Shares Countryside Wisdom

The show took an unexpectedly hilarious turn when the conversation drifted to farming practices. Sanko, curious about Merab’s rural upbringing, asked if farmers in his village check cow pregnancies by inserting their arms into the animals. Dvalishvili’s response left viewers howling with laughter.

“We don’t do that in my village. Maybe in Dagestan.You gotta witness when the cow, she has a time when she wants to get pregnant. They go crazy. So you gotta find a man cow [bull] and you gotta do it like quick because you don’t have much time.”

The Georgian fighter explained that in his village, they don’t use such methods. Instead, they observe the cow’s behavior to determine if she’s in heat. Once they notice the signs, they get the bull ready for natural breeding.
